Lavender Oil 101: Functions, Advantages , and Safety
Discover the wonderful world of lavender essential oil! This popular extract is derived from the purple lavender plant and offers a selection of potential uses . Here’s a quick guide. Traditionally , lavender oil has been applied for its calming properties. It's frequently used in scent therapy to encourage relaxation and alleviate anxiety . Beyond emotional well-being, it can also help with slight issues, encourage healing , and give a delightful scent for room freshening .
- {For sleep support : Diffuse a few bits before sleep .
- {For burn relief : Dilute with a base oil and softly apply to the concerned region .
- {For body pains : Rub diluted lavender oil onto the spot.
Still, care is paramount. Always mix lavender oil with a base oil like almond oil before using it to the skin . Nursing women and people with reactions should speak with a healthcare advisor before trying it. Store out of access of youngsters and refrain ingestion . Be aware that this guidance is no a replacement for healthcare counsel .

Choosing the Best Lavender Oil: What to Look For
Selecting your highest quality lavender oil can feel overwhelming , but knowing what to look attention to allows all difference. To begin with, confirm that the item is labeled as "Lavandula angustifolia," as this strain is widely considered to be the top therapeutic grade . Also , examine the shade; genuine lavender extract should be a pale yellow or a faintly blue tint. Ultimately, buy from reputable sources that list detailed information about the production methods and ideally feature third-party analysis data to confirm authenticity and potency .
